"Color me naive but isn't that supposed to have the word copy on it? "

That's the difference between a replica and a counterfeit. A counterfeit is meant to deceive, and thus would not have the word COPY on it, while a replica is meant as a faithful historical memento, which, according to law, must have the word COPY on it.

No telling how many of these are out there just waiting to nab unsuspecting collectors (and dealers).

"Aliexpress" is a well known Chinese outfit that sells this crap. They are probably just a front for the counterfeiter and if they get shutdown they'll just open up another front out of the same mail drop. The Chinese authorities won't do anything to "Ali" unless "Ali" starts counterfeiting Chinese coins.

I suspect that the coin that was sent in was played with to give it the matte looking golden finish. Since the edge of the coin is "red" that is a giveaway that the coin has problems. The weight difference is a huge red flag, too.
